It doesnāt necessarily follow that the older the piece, the more value it has since there will be numerous exceptions to that, depending on the rarity of the pattern and decorative appeal. As patterns go, yours doesnāt have exceptional appeal, nice though it is.
That style of mark in script lettering with the swirl running from the ārā of āMoserā to the letter āKā of the factory location first saw use around 1911, with the location as āKarlsbadā in German. After WWII, the mark changed to the Czech name of āKarlovy Varyā and has been used ever since (along with other styles of mark).
